More than 60 new gaming companies have set up shop in Dubai since the emirate launched its Dubai Program for Gaming 2033 'DPG33' in November 2023, marking a growth rate of 16.6 per cent since the launch of the programme, data showed
Overseen by the Dubai Future Foundation, the Dubai Program for Gaming 2033 'DPG33', has announced that Dubai is home to more than 350 companies, with 260 of them categorised as specialised game developers, contributing overall to a global industry valued at $200 billion globally.
The gaming industry has emerged as one of Dubai's most promising economic sectors in recent years.
Khalfan Belhoul, CEO of the Dubai Future Foundation, said: 'The recent achievements in the Dubai's gaming industry reflects the success of the city's vision for its future economy — one built on economic diversification and the proactive investment in current and future development opportunities. The gaming sector holds unprecedented economic potential, and Dubai was — and will remain — a land of opportunity and a destination for innovators and creators. The industry offers a wealth of unprecedented opportunities thanks to the supportive ecosystem for entrepreneurs and innovative ideas in advanced technology sectors, particularly game development, which is a key driver in enhancing Dubai's global competitiveness and in achieving the goals of the Dubai Economic Agenda (D33).'
DPG33 aims to position Dubai among the world's top 10 global gaming hubs over the next decade, with 30,000 new jobs and a $1 billion boost to GDP by 2033. It focuses on nurturing talent and entrepreneurship, embracing technological advancements, and fostering digital content development, while creating training and employment opportunities with leading global firms and academic institutions, and leads a variety of local and international events, exhibitions, and partnerships that strengthen collaboration between individuals, businesses, and regulatory bodies in Dubai and beyond.

Work is under way on Dubai Metro's Blue Line project,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id, Vice President and Ruler of Dubai, announced on Monday. He wrote on X that the foundation stone for the line's first station has been laid, adding that it represents an 'architectural icon'. Located in the Dubai Creek Harbour area, it will be called the Emaar Properties station and will be the highest metro station in the world at 74 metres. 'During the laying of the foundation stone for the first station on the Dubai Metro's Blue Line, which has a total benefit valued at Dh56 billion, the station represents an architectural icon that will be added to Dubai's cultural icons,' he said. 'It will be the first station on the Blue Line, which will extend 30km, bringing the total length of Dubai's railways to 131km and 78 stations.' He added that the Dubai Metro has transported more than 2.5 billion people since its launch, at an average of 900,000 per day, and that the new route will be a 'major addition' to the emirate's transport infrastructure. 'We continue to develop the city … we continue to build the best city to live in the world,' he concluded. What do we know about the Blue Line? The Blue Line is set to transform the north-east of the city, easing traffic congestion and establishing a direct link with Dubai International Airport. The Dh18 billion project will include 14 new stations and add 30km to the Metro network, with 15.5km underground. The expansion is part of the Dubai 2040 Urban Master Plan, which has easier commuting among its top priorities, to cater for a fast-growing population. Dubai's Roads and Transport Authority said the Blue Line would connect five principal urban regions of Dubai – Bur Dubai/Deira, Downtown/Business Bay, Dubai Silicon Oasis, Dubai Marina/JBR and Expo City Dubai. When completed, the Metro network will be 131km long and encompass 78 stations served by 168 trains. The number of Dubai Metro passengers is expected to exceed 300 million in 2026 and reach 320 million by 2031, Dubai Media Office reports. Where will it go? The new line will comprise two main routes that start with connections from the Red and Green Lines. The first route is to begin in Al Jaddaf at the Creek Interchange Station on the Green Line and will cross Dubai Creek on a 1.3km bridge. The route will pass through new stations at Dubai Festival City, Dubai Creek Harbour and Ras Al Khor, before reaching Dubai International City 1, which is an interchange station. The line continues towards Dubai International City 2 and 3 and on to Dubai Silicon Oasis, with the route ending at Academic City. This part of the line section is to span 21km and include 10 stations. The second route connects with the Red Line in Al Rashidiya at the Centrepoint interchange station. It will connect with new stations at Mirdif and Al Warqaa, before connecting with the interchange station at Dubai International City 1. The new line on this section is to be 9km and will include four stations. The travel time between these destinations is expected to be from 10 to 25 minutes. The project also includes the construction of a metro depot at Al Ruwayyah 3, beyond Academic City. The project is scheduled to be finished in 2029, coinciding with the 20th anniversary of the Dubai Metro. Dubai Metro Blue Line ceremony – in pictures

Home » Smart Sectors » Telecom » e& UAE Sets World Record with 600Mbps 5G Uplink Speed e& UAE, the flagship telecom arm of e&, has announced a new world record for uplink speed on a live 5G network. The company reported achieving an uplink speed of 600Mbps, marking a milestone in the evolution of 5G-Advanced technology. This achievement was made possible by aggregating FR1 bands at 2100MHz and C-band. The network also used Uplink 3Tx, which includes three transmit antennas. The test was conducted using a commercial Customer Premises Equipment (CPE) at a live 5G site. According to e& UAE, the deployment is fully compliant with 3GPP Release 17 standards. This uplink speed supports the performance of uplink-heavy applications and sets a global benchmark for 5G excellence. Abdulrahman Al Humaidan, Vice President/Fixed Access Network at e& UAE, revealed that this breakthrough opens new opportunities for businesses and individuals. He added that it helps position the UAE as a global technology leader. This development is expected to benefit both enterprise and consumer use cases: Smart factories and logistics hubs can now upload large volumes of sensor data in real time. Cloud-hosted workflows like 3D modelling, AR, and VR will see improved speed and reliability. In addition, e& UAE stated that the new speed enhances live video analytics, real-time drone surveillance, and other critical data-driven applications. Content creators will be able to upload 8K videos and livestreams to platforms like YouTube and TikTok instantly. Gamers are also expected to benefit from low-latency, lag-free cloud gaming. Smart homes will upload high-definition footage and IoT data more efficiently. Other uplink-intensive tasks, like virtual event hosting and AR content creation, will be more seamless. The record is based on 3GPP Release 17 and incorporates features such as enhanced mobile broadband (eMBB) and ultra-reliable low-latency communications (URLLC). e& UAE reported that these capabilities support smarter, scalable, and energy-efficient networks. The company emphasized that this deployment reflects its ability to turn vision into reality. With optimized FR1 2100MHz and C-band combined with Uplink 3Tx, e& UAE is shaping the future of 5G connectivity. e& UAE confirmed that once such commercial CPEs become widely available, both consumers and enterprises will benefit from this innovative solution.
